The Tulu chair was designed by Japanese designer Kazuhide Takahama for Simon International in 1966/1967. LA Tulu is one of the very first models to have paved the way for the use of the rod, an evolution of tube bending, which allows slightly curved and extremely rounded structures to be produced. The base is chrome plated. The back and seat are upholstered with high quality black wool, fully removable and removable.
Dino Gavina once said: “Tulu is the most beautiful chair entirely made in the post-war period. These elegant chairs are in very good authentic condition.
